AVON, Ohio — Railroad Brewing Company will close its doors for good on Friday, Feb. 7, after seven years of serving the local community

The announcement was made on the brewery’s Facebook page by owners Tom and Christy Wagner.

The reason for the closure was due to changing personal circumstances. The Wagners conveyed their appreciation for the support received from the community, emphasizing that they had put their utmost effort into every aspect of their work at the brewery.

Established in 2017, Railroad Brewing Company swiftly gained popularity within the local area. The brewery’s final day of business will feature a special farewell event where guests can enjoy unlimited food and drinks for $35 or opt for unlimited food only for $20. The event will also offer discounted merchandise.

For those with events booked, the brewery has announced that it will contact customers to reschedule or issue refunds.

The Wagners expressed their enthusiasm for the future, hinting at the arrival of a new local favorite that will soon take over the brewery’s space. More information regarding this transition will be shared at a later date.
